#3db05f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3db05f is composed of 23.9% red, 69%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 46%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 137.7 degrees, a saturation of 48.5% and a lightness of 46.5%. #3db05f color hex could be obtained by blending #7affbe with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#3db05f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3db05f has RGB values of R:61, G:176,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 4042847.
